Associated space launch

ASAT target satellite

COSMOS 839 DEB was lifted into orbit during the mission ‘Kosmos-3M | DS-P1-M 9 (Kosmos-839)’, on board a Kosmos-3M space rocket.

The launch took place on July 8, 1976, 9:08 p.m. from 132/1 (132L).
